US forces carried out strikes on Iranian territory overnight on July 9. US Central Command said dozens of military targets had been hit, including air-defense systems, missile and drone depots, naval facilities, and logistics infrastructure.
CENTCOM says the strikes are intended to weaken Iran’s ability to attack vessels in the Strait of Hormuz.
Iran’s Health Ministry, according to CNN, said 14 people had been killed and another 78 wounded in US strikes over the past two days.
The Islamic Revolutionary Guard Corps said it had attacked US military bases in Bahrain and Kuwait in response. The consequences of that attack are not yet known.
On July 8, Donald Trump announced that the ceasefire with Iran was “over”. “I don’t want to deal with them [Iran] anymore,” the US president said.
